Glitter Pine Cone Mobile

This afternoon Madeline and I made glitter pine cone mobiles! She was so excited to get them all done that most of the ones she did didn't have enough glitter on them! Oh well, its the experience right?! We did gold and red pine cones! You need spray adhesive, glitter, pine cones and bags (plastic or paper.) Spray the adhesive onto the pine cones, place in bag, add glitter and SHAKE!
